What Are Mutual Funds?

A mutual fund is a pooled investment that allows multiple investors to contribute money towards a collective fund that is managed by a professional portfolio manager. The fund then invests in a variety of securities such as stocks, bonds, or other assets. Mutual funds are designed to provide investors with diversification and reduce the risk of investing in individual securities.

Each investor in the mutual fund holds shares proportional to their contribution, and their returns are based on the performance of the fund’s underlying assets. This makes mutual funds an attractive option for individuals who want to invest but lack the time, resources, or expertise to manage their investments independently.

Why Mutual Fund Investing is Crucial for Long-Term Wealth

There are several reasons why mutual fund investing is an essential component of any long-term wealth-building strategy:

  • Diversification: One of the most significant advantages of mutual funds is their ability to provide instant diversification. When you invest in a mutual fund, you’re automatically investing in a wide range of assets. This reduces the risk that your portfolio will be severely affected by the poor performance of a single asset.

  • Professional Management: Mutual funds are managed by professional fund managers who have the expertise and resources to make informed investment decisions. This allows you to benefit from their knowledge and skills without having to actively manage your investments yourself.

  • Scalability: Mutual funds offer the flexibility to invest small or large amounts of money. Whether you are a new investor or someone with more capital to invest, mutual funds can accommodate your needs. Many mutual funds have low minimum investment amounts, allowing even those with limited funds to get started.

  • Consistency and Stability: Although mutual funds are not immune to market fluctuations, they generally offer more stability than individual stocks. The diversified nature of mutual funds, combined with professional management, makes them a consistent long-term investment option.

How to Choose the Right Mutual Fund for You

When considering mutual fund investing, it's important to choose a fund that aligns with your financial goals, risk tolerance, and investment horizon. Here are some factors to consider:

  1. Risk Tolerance: Some mutual funds are more volatile than others. If you’re looking for growth and are willing to accept higher risk, equity funds may be suitable. For more conservative investors, bond funds or money market funds may be better options.

  2. Time Horizon: If you’re investing for the long term, equity or hybrid funds might be a good fit. For shorter-term goals, more stable funds like bond funds could be a better choice.

  3. Fund Fees: Mutual funds charge fees for management and other expenses. It's important to understand the fee structure of any fund you are considering, as high fees can eat into your returns over time.
